You have all seen the Great Unconformity in the Grand Canyon, just as John Wesley Powell noticed it in 1869 on his pioneer voyage. This geologic feature is a dramatic break in the rock record. Below this feature are older (Paleoproterozoic) igneous and metamorphic "basement rocks;" above are younger (Phanerozoic) layered sedimentary rocks. In most parts of the Grand Canyon, and in fact, throughout much of the southwestern u.s., the Cambrian Tapeats Sandstone forms the layer just above the unconformity. One such place is Black tail Canyon, where the Great Unconformity represents about r.2 billion years of missing time (I.75 Ga (billion year old) gneiss is overlain directly by 0.5 Ga sandstone). This amount of time adds up to 25% of Earth's history! What went on in the Southwest during this vast time gap?
